Transaction 522951b853bb67b0b41ec67e7730bf94d3dedff99239594567120fbdeed83bef
1 Input
1 Output
-
522951b853bb67b0b41ec67e7730bf94d3dedff99239594567120fbdeed83bef:0
- value
- 33997300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a74a1f80d962e918446e44553aa200c5956d1cf OP_EQUAL
- address
- 35ZW2P7bXkdZugwgdJa6x6WBZSaTPEoWG4